Worldwide and Nationwide Rules Impacting New AC Refrigerants
The worldwide neighborhood, spearheaded by our bodies just like the United Nations Surroundings Programme (UNEP), has been instrumental in setting the stage for refrigerant regulation. The Montreal Protocol, initially centered on ozone-depleting substances, has been amended to handle excessive world warming potential (GWP) refrigerants. Regional and nationwide laws construct upon this worldwide framework, tailoring necessities to particular contexts and timelines.
For instance, the European Union’s F-Gasoline Regulation units strict limits on using high-GWP refrigerants, whereas particular person international locations inside the EU could implement even stricter measures. Equally, america Environmental Safety Company (EPA) performs a vital function in regulating refrigerants by means of the Vital New Alternate options Coverage (SNAP) program. These laws typically contain quotas on the manufacturing and import of sure refrigerants, selling a gradual transition to environmentally friendlier options.
The particular particulars range significantly, relying on the area and the refrigerant in query.

Environmental Impression Rules for Completely different Refrigerants
The environmental impression of refrigerants is primarily assessed based mostly on their ozone depletion potential (ODP) and world warming potential (GWP). Rules more and more deal with minimizing GWP, because it immediately contributes to local weather change. Refrigerants with a GWP of zero, reminiscent of ammonia (NH3) and carbon dioxide (CO2), are typically most well-liked, however their suitability is dependent upon the precise software and security issues.
Hydrofluoroolefins (HFOs), whereas not completely with out environmental impression, signify a major enchancment over older high-GWP refrigerants like hydrofluorocarbons (HFCs). The laws typically set GWP limits, incentivizing the adoption of low-GWP refrigerants and phasing out these with increased values. As an illustration, some laws may mandate using refrigerants with a GWP under a sure threshold for particular functions, like in new automotive air con methods.
Timeline for Phasing Out Older Refrigerants and Transition to Newer Alternate options
The transition to new refrigerants just isn’t instantaneous. Many international locations have carried out phased approaches, regularly decreasing using high-GWP refrigerants over a number of years. These timelines typically contain particular dates for banning the manufacturing or import of sure refrigerants, coupled with incentives for early adoption of options. This phased method permits producers and installers to adapt their applied sciences and coaching packages whereas minimizing disruptions to the market.
As an illustration, a rustic may section out R-410A by 2025 and R-134a by 2030, encouraging the adoption of lower-GWP options within the interim. This strategic phasing permits for a smoother transition, minimizing potential shortages and making certain market stability. Chemical Properties and Efficiency Traits of Main New AC Refrigerants
The seek for perfect refrigerants entails a fragile balancing act: excessive effectivity, low environmental impression, and protected dealing with. Many promising options are hydrofluoroolefins (HFOs), which mix the fascinating thermodynamic properties of conventional refrigerants with drastically diminished world warming potential (GWP). These HFOs typically boast glorious warmth switch capabilities, resulting in environment friendly cooling efficiency in air con methods.
Their chemical buildings are designed to interrupt down quickly within the ambiance, minimizing their contribution to local weather change. This cautious molecular engineering is a testomony to the spectacular strides made in refrigerant know-how. As an illustration, refrigerants like R-1234yf and R-1234ze exhibit distinctive efficiency in varied functions, from residential air conditioners to large-scale industrial chillers. Their decrease pressures in comparison with some older refrigerants may also result in safer system operation.

Comparability of 5 New Refrigerants
The next desk summarizes the important thing properties of 5 main new refrigerants, highlighting their GWP and ODP:
Refrigerant | GWP | ODP | Different Notable Traits |
---|---|---|---|
R-1234yf | 4 | 0 | Glorious vitality effectivity, low toxicity |
R-1234ze | 7 | 0 | Appropriate for varied functions, good efficiency in high-temperature methods |
R-32 | 675 | 0 | Barely increased GWP, however available and cost-effective |
R-454B | 466 | 0 | A mix providing a steadiness between efficiency and environmental impression |
R-454C | 357 | 0 | One other mix with a deal with decreasing environmental impression |
The values supplied are approximate and might range based mostly on completely different sources. It is essential to seek the advice of up-to-date information sheets for exact figures. Subsequent-Era Refrigerant Improvement
Vital strides are being made within the growth of refrigerants with dramatically diminished environmental impression. For instance, analysis into pure refrigerants like propane (R-290), ammonia (R-717), and carbon dioxide (R-744) is gaining momentum. These substances, whereas possessing sure limitations, supply considerably decrease GWPs than conventional refrigerants like R-410A. Nonetheless, challenges stay in optimizing their efficiency, security, and dealing with for varied functions.
Moreover, the event of modern refrigerant blends and the exploration of novel chemical compounds are displaying appreciable promise. Technological Innovation and Environmental Mitigation
Technological innovation isn’t just about discovering new refrigerants; it is about creating extra environment friendly and sustainable air con methods as a complete. This consists of enhancements in compressor design, warmth exchanger know-how, and management methods. As an illustration, developments in variable-speed compressors enable for extra exact temperature management, decreasing vitality consumption and minimizing refrigerant use. Equally, modern warmth exchanger designs can improve effectivity and scale back the general measurement of the AC unit.
